Position Summary
Structural Field Engineer will report directly to the Area Field Engineer and assist the construction team in the technical aspects of the civil, structural, and architectural scope.
Individual will provide direct support to superintendents and craft professionals, including, but not limited to, work package creation and maintenance, quality control, quantity verifications, material take-offs, material verifications, design change coordination, and general problem solving all in support of meeting project cost and time schedules.
Responsibilities
- Coordinates with engineering on constructability and design issues relating to commodity installations and work sequencing.
- Provides field engineering support and assistance to superintendents, supporting personnel in meeting cost and time schedules, verifies materials, equipment, and quality, and assures results meet design requirements.
- Develops work plans, coordinate material take-offs and requisitions, perform and document inspections, report progress, and resolve conflicts in design and construction related to the installation and testing of civil commodities.
- Performs Civil Field Engineering activities including inspections, audits and planning to support the installation of structural steel and performs rigging support and planning activities for material and equipment.
- Assures procedural compliance, material control, and complete and thorough documentation of inspections for completed work.
- Directs or performs preparation of quantity listings of field purchased material and equipment and initiates requisitions for field material purchases.
- Supports preparation of construction drawings and schedules, design of temporary construction facilities and ensures preparation of as built drawings and other job plans.
- Supports planning and delivery of construction materials and equipment, assuring that proper warehousing and storage exists to ensure environmental protection.
- Review’s specifications, purchase orders, subcontracts, inspection reports, delivery schedules, instruction manuals, and technical data to assist and advise on site.
- Oversees and coordinates subcontractor work efforts and subcontract changes and interfaces.
